If you choose a larger font size, the height of the row is automatically made taller.

A)True.
B)False.

Final answer:

Choosing a larger font size does result in the height of the row being automatically made taller.

Step-by-step explanation:

The statement is True.

When you choose a larger font size, it does lead to the height of the row being automatically made taller.

For example, if you increase the font size of a cell in a spreadsheet program like Microsoft Excel, the row height will adjust accordingly to accommodate the larger text.
